Why Cannot use metal spoon on non stick pan?

Why Cannot use metal spoon on non stick pan?

Using metal utensils in your nonstick pan. Metal can scratch or chip the coating and if that happens, you’ll definitely need to replace the pan rather than continue using it. Instead, opt for a wooden spoon or silicone spatula.

Which spoon is best for non stick pan?

Wooden spoons, feature rounded edges and are comfortable to grip. These tools are soft enough that they won’t harm your non stick pans but sturdy enough that they last a lifetime.

Why does egg stick to nonstick pan?

Eggs are like glue. So it’s not a surprise that eggs will stick to the bottom of your pan. While the egg cooks, its proteins are forming chemical bonds with the metal of the pan. A nonstick coating interferes with this bonding, and so does adding fat like oil or butter to the pan before the eggs.

Is nonstick cookware safe?

Nonstick cookware is found in many kitchens worldwide. The nonstick coating is made from a chemical called PTFE, also known as Teflon, which makes cooking and washing up fast and easy. Today’s nonstick and Teflon cookware is completely safe for normal home cooking, as long as temperatures do not exceed 570°F (300°C).

Can I use wooden spatula on non-stick pan?

Lean on the safe side and always use plastic (with no rough edges), wooden spoons or heat-resistant silicone utensils, spoons, and spatulas in nonstick pans. You’ll save the coating. Once a coating has a small scratch or nick, foods will stick and eventually the coating will start to peel.

Can you use stainless steel utensils on nonstick cookware?

When cooking with nonstick cookware, you shouldn’t use a metal spatula. While top-of-the-line stainless steel spatulas are durable, sharp metal kitchen utensils can scratch the coating of nonstick pans when you use them and thus shorten the life of your pots and pans.

Can a metal scouring pad be used in a nonstick pan?

If you use a metal scouring pad, you may not see deep grooves in the nonstick coating, but it’s wearing off the coating a bit at a time. Use cleaning pans that say ‘nonstick pan safe’ on them or a stiff sponge instead. 4. Avoid acidic foods. Cooking acidic foods in your nonstick pans promotes flaking.

What kind of detergent to use on non stick pans?

Use softer detergents on your non-stick pans. Most detergents used when hand washing dishes are considered soft. Dishwasher detergents, bleach, Ajax, and other cleaners are hard. These ones can damage the nonstick coating.
